MS -- Find Your Own Way

It occurs to me that after almost 10 years with multiple sclerosis -- you have to find your own way with how you treat the disease. You have to decide what treatments will work best for you and what you are willing to accept with the impact of multiple sclerosis and your life.

You have to choose:
- to use an injectible or not
- what other accompanying medicines you are willing to put in your body (are the side effects worth it)
- if you are going to subscribe to the theory that vitamins are better for you and which ones are safe to take
- which actions are going to make living with multiple sclerosis everyday more tolerable
- and what you are going to do to help someone else who is struggling with multiple sclerosis

I truly believe that helping other people helps you deal with things in your own life. If it makes your toleration of multiple sclerosis even just a bit better, isn't it worth it?
